Polyurethane would be a step down from Rustoleum I reckon.

In the boat building world, Brightsides is a polyurethane and Toplac is an alkyd enamel (like Rustoleum).
Toplac is definately more durable and retains the gloss better than Brightsides.

At the end of the day, any one component paint will never be as good as a two pack paint.
International Perfection is a 2-pack polyurethane and you can apply it by roller using the same method as Rustoleum.
